Mini Sabarimala Shree Ayyappa Temple




Mini Sabarimala Shree Ayyappa Temple is situated at Kanjurmarg, in the eastern suburbs of Mumbai. It is regarded as the first ancient temple dedicated to Lord Ayyappa outside Kerala state. The temple is situated on top of a hill within the precincts of NCH Colony.

Most noteworthy feature of the temple is that the deity is worshipped only through a window with nine holes. It is also known as Navagraha Kindi.

A tiny flowing body of water originating from the vicinity adds the holiness and beauty of environment.

Kanjurmarg Railway Station, on the Mumbai suburban railway line of Central Railways, is the nearest railhead.
